How families and households are made up across the area.
Couples with children make up 60.5% of families in postcode 5012, marking it as a primary domestic characteristic of the area. The region has larger households than most other areas, with an average of 2.7 people per home.

Average household size.
Homes here are typically larger than in other areas, with 2.7 people per dwelling, a figure that has edged up since 2011. About 25.9% of people live alone, which is slightly lower than the South Australian figure.

Family types and one-parent families.
One-parent families make up 20.6% of the total, a proportion that is well above both the state and national figures. This is among the highest rates for this level, though it has fallen slightly since 2011.
